C#ATIA

↑タイトル詐欺 主にFusion360API 偶にCATIA V5 VBA(絶賛ネタ切れ中)

OnTheFly1

タイトル異なりますが、実質こちらの続きです。
マウスカーソルの座標値を取得する6 - C#ATIA

もう、2年前なんだ・・・。

あの当時より、イベント類の処理が理解出来るようになりました。
その為、
・回りくどい処理で、マウスカーソル下の面の取得
API不具合による選択フィルターが期待通りに機能しない
 (未だにAPIとしての不具合は直っていません)
の2点が改善出来たので、モチベーションが上がりました。

その為、こっそり公開しました。
GitHub - kantoku-code/Fusion360_OnTheFly: View surface angles and curvatures in real time.
インストールしアドインを起動すると、こちらにコマンドが追加されます。
f:id:kandennti:20200505170706p:plain
コマンド実行してもらうと、リアルタイムに
・3D座標値
・勾配
・曲率
がリアルタイムに測定出来ます。
未だ満足出来ていないですし、測定出来ない面がある事は認知しているので
今後の改善点です。

あぁネーミングは、CATIAの機能名をパクりました。